The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Hradec Králové to Bratislava is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id travelling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Hradec Králové to Bratislava will cost around £14 if you buy it on the day, but you can find cheap train tickets today for only £9.
Of the 13 trains that leave Hradec Králové for Bratislava every day 4 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.
These direct trains cover the 247 km distance in an average of 3 h 39 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 3 h 23 m .
The slowest trains will take 3 h 57 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.

Potato dumplings mixed with soft sheep’s cheese and topped with bacon. It is Slovakia’s best-known national dish and a staple in traditional eateries.
Small potato dumplings served with tangy sheep’s cheese, often without bacon in some homes. It highlights bryndza, a defining Slovak mountain ingredient.
Large hand-pinched dumplings filled with bryndza cheese. A beloved rustic dish from Slovak home cooking, usually served with butter or fried bacon.

Moderate for a capital city: hotels, meals and public transport usually cost less than in Vienna or Prague, though Old Town prices are higher.
Service is not always included. Tip about 5-10% in restaurants for good service, round up in cafés, and round up taxi fares slightly.
